Munich Mental Health Week: Specialist symposium for doctors and psychotherapists
On Friday, October 6, as part of the "Munich Mental Health Week", a specialist symposium for GPs, specialists and psychotherapists was held on the topic of"All digital or what: What are the benefits of digital applications for the care of people with mental illness?" The event was moderated by Prof. Peter Falkai, MD, Director of the Department of Psychiatry and Psychotherapy (LMU Klinikum) and Prof. Jochen Gensichen, MD, Director of the Institute of General Medicine (LMU Klinikum).
Doctors from the Max Planck Institute of Psychiatry, thePsychiatric Clinic of the TU Munich and the LMUClinic for Psychiatry and Psychotherapy reported in four exciting presentations (see program below) oncurrent developments and their experiences with digitalservices for mental illnesses.

Program:
Moderation: Prof. Dr. Jochen Gensichen and Prof. Dr. Peter Falkai
Lectures:
- Prof. Dr. Angelika Erhardt, Max Planck Institute of Psychiatry: "What is the evidence for APPs and web-based interventions in mental illness?"
- Prof. Dr. Markus Bühner, LMU Psychology: "What can wearables and smartphones do for mental illness?"
- PD Dr. Susanne Karch, LMU Department of Psychiatry: "How do virtual reality interventions work in mental illness?"
- Prof. Dr. Daniel David Ebert, TUM Sports and Health Sciences: "DIGAs in outpatient practice, what, for whom and how?"
